Capacity note: Wavelet, our audio waveform preview service, renders peaks server-side on the Drossel pool. Each render holds a decode buffer for the clip's duration, so concurrency is memory-bound, not CPU-bound. Plan headroom at 2x the median clip length before the autumn push. The constants below govern buffer sizing and eviction; adjust them only with a paired review.

constants for yaduf-fahag:
BUDGETS = {
    "kelix": 528,
    "briwyn": 734,
}

Handover — Reception, Brindlemoor Site

Morning shift: the Kestrelworks prototype workshop on Level 1 is closed for resin curing until 14:00. Do not send the Ordway contractors up before then; ask them to wait in the atrium. The workshop's badge reader was reset overnight, so existing passes won't work today. Give approved visitors the interim door code below.

turnstile pass: bdg-YEOZLM-79341408

### Changed defaults — stringherd extract script

As of this release, the `stringherd-extract` script no longer scans vendored directories by default, and the output catalog format switched from flat JSON to nested PO-style entries. Teams relying on the old layout must pass the legacy flag. CI on the Tanlow cluster was updated already; self-hosted runners were not. The new default configuration is as follows.

deployment values, yageg-hahig:
WENAEL_HOST=wenael.tolvaqlabs.internal
WENAEL_PORT=4000

[ ] Key ceremony step 7 — webhook retry semantics. Confirm Quillgate delivers with exponential backoff: 5 attempts, jitter on, cap 15m. Duplicate deliveries possible; receivers must be idempotent on event ID. Verify dead-letter queue drains before sealing keys. Release manager signs attestation, then rotates the delivery signer. If the signer HSM seals mid-ceremony, recovery requires the passphrase held by the ceremony officer. Do not proceed without it. The passphrase for this ceremony is recorded immediately below this item.

unlock words, yahog-tajeg: wendor-zorvan-isteth-ulaeth